Vincent Gaudry – Sancerre “Pour Vous” 2021
Overview
The Sancerre “Pour Vous” 2021 by Vincent Gaudry is a Sauvignon Blanc cuvée that combines intensity and finesse, perfectly expressing the Sancerre terroir on clay-limestone soils. This wine exemplifies the elegance of barrel-aged Sauvignon, with a balance of structure, freshness, and aromatic complexity. Every sip reveals minerality, elegance, and harmony, reflecting both the vineyard’s personality and Gaudry’s winemaking philosophy.
Wine History
“Pour Vous” was created to highlight the most mature and aromatic grapes from Gaudry’s oldest vineyards, some over fifty years old. The wine follows classic Sancerre traditions, emphasizing careful selection of clusters and maximum respect for the soil. Its name celebrates the experience of the taster, conveying the unique character of the terroir and the enologist’s expertise.
Vineyard Philosophy
The historic vines are cultivated according to certified biodynamic practices (Demeter). Natural vineyard management, organic fertilization, and biodiversity maintenance ensure grapes of exceptional quality, healthy and aromatic. The harvest is entirely manual, selecting only fully ripe clusters that faithfully express the Sauvignon Blanc variety.
Winemaking Approach
The wine is vinified and aged in oak barrels, unfiltered and bottled directly from the barrel. Fermentation uses native yeasts, and barrel aging adds complexity without overshadowing varietal character. Gaudry’s approach preserves purity, structure, and minerality, reflecting a philosophy of respect for the raw material and terroir expression.
Tasting Notes and Pairings
Color: deep straw yellow with golden reflections, bright and transparent.
Nose: elegant and complex, with ripe white fruit, citrus, and subtle hints of vanilla and toast.
Palate: full and harmonious, with minerality and salinity on a long, persistent finish; balanced and enveloping.
Pairs with grilled fish, shellfish, soft cheeses, and creamy vegetable dishes. Serve at 10–12°C.

Domaine Vincent Gaudry: Harmony Between Earth, Time, and Wine
History and Roots
The Domaine Vincent Gaudry lies in the heart of Sancerre, in the small village of Sury-en-Vaux, and stands today as one of the most authentic and radiant wineries in the Loire Valley. The estate has deep family roots, but it was under Vincent Gaudry, who took over in 1993, that it underwent a profound transformation. Guided by a rare sensitivity to nature and a personal vision of wine, Vincent embraced organic and biodynamic agriculture, becoming one of the first certified Demeter producers in Sancerre. His story is one of returning to origins, respecting natural rhythms, and believing deeply in terroir as the ultimate expression of truth in wine.
Vineyard Philosophy
Vincent Gaudry’s philosophy can be summed up in a simple yet powerful statement: “Trust in Nature.” Every gesture in the vineyard is an act of faith in the natural cycles and the living energy of the soil. His 13 hectares of vines are cultivated by hand, without chemical products, using biodynamic preparations and natural composts. Spontaneous cover crops grow between the rows, enriching biodiversity and microbial life. This consistent care allows the vines to reach perfect balance and harmony, producing grapes that are healthy, concentrated, and full of vitality.
Approach in the Cellar
In the cellar, Gaudry’s work is guided by precision and intuition. Fermentations occur with native yeasts, without fining or filtration, preserving the integrity of the fruit. Each cuvée is vinified separately to respect the identity of the terroir — from the calcareous “terres blanches” to silex and caillottes soils — and then aged in stainless steel or neutral oak. Some bottlings, such as Le Tournebride or Pour Vous, were created to express a unique dialogue between soil and grape, energy and depth. Every stage is personally overseen by Vincent in a cellar built with natural materials that “breathe” alongside the wine.
Vision and Style
Vincent Gaudry’s wines are an act of balance between matter and spirit, a pursuit of purity that never sacrifices character. His bottles reveal the mineral voice of Sancerre with clarity and vibrancy, combining tension and softness in perfect proportion. Gaudry seeks not effect but transparency: each wine is an honest portrait of a place, a vintage, a breath of the earth. His biodynamic approach, meticulous craftsmanship, and sensitive touch have made his domaine a benchmark for authenticity, elegance, and truth in wine.
